Description
I had 2 separate issues when upgrading a VirtualBox machine from
Windows 7 to Windows 10 on a Lenovo Thinkpad T420 that did not occur on a very similar virtual machine running on an Apple Mac Mini (2012 model).
- I usually have the Windows display set to turn off automatically
after 10 minutes. In Windows 10, it'll turn off OK, but then the machine hangs up and will not accept any keystrokes, forcing you to shut down and reboot.
- Intermittently, network requests fail with "unable to contact IP
driver" for all IP interfaces. Existing network connections aren't affected, but any new sessions will fail. After a while, this condition usually resets itself but then fails again.
- The Microsoft Store crashes when searching for an app and looking
at its description; no errors; just exits out immediately.
The host is RedHat Linux Enterprise version 6.7.
